Stoughton Parts Sales Announces New Hires

June 10, 2016

STOUGHTON, Wis. (Friday, June 10, 2016) — Stoughton Parts Sales recently hired three new, highly experienced employees to boost its sales management team.

Michelle Haworth will serve as the new Product Brand Manager for Stoughton Parts Sales and will be based out of the Stoughton Parts Distribution Center. She earned her Marketing & Management MBA at UW-Whitewater. Haworth has extensive experience in marketing and brand management, holding several product management positions at Grainger and Lab Safety Supply. She also serves on the Janesville School Board. Haworth will be instrumental in expanding the Stoughton Parts Sales product line and boosting brand awareness.

Gary Boswell will join Stoughton Parts Sales as the Southwest Territory Sales Manager and will be based out of Dallas, Texas. Boswell has worked in sales and operations for nearly 20 years. He previously held sales leadership roles at Lonestar Forklift, Pallet Repair Services Inc. and Southern Carrier. He holds a bachelor’s degree in economics from Texas A&M University–Commerce. Boswell will be tasked with new business development across the southwestern United States.

Daniel Harris has been named Great Lakes Territory Sales Manager, and will be based out of Rockford, Ill., and the Stoughton Parts Sales Distribution Center. Harris will provide sales leadership for parts within existing and new product lines, and will drive new business development for parts sales across the entire Great Lakes region. Harris was most recently Product Marketing Manager at Curtiss Wright; prior to that, he served as marketing manager at several manufacturing companies. He earned his Marketing MBA at the Keller Graduate School of Management, DeVry University.

“It’s an exciting time for the Stoughton Parts Sales team," said Stephen Terrill, General Manager of Stoughton Parts Sales LLC. "This group represents the launch of a new era for our parts sales initiatives. These new team members will play key roles in executing our growth strategy.”
